This Carol, by Bing Crosby, may be lesser known, but is a favorite!

O FIR TREE DARK
(Ken Darby)

as recorded by
Bing Crosby & The Ken Darby Singers
With Victor Young & his Orchestra
March 28th 1947


O fir tree dark, o fir tree dear,
I wander through the silent night,
And feel thy fragrance in the air,
And see thy branches robed in white.

O fir tree dark, o fir tree dear,
How blessed is our Christmas tide.
So strong the charm that holds me here,
In truth, I scarce can leave thy side.

The twinkling lights that deck thy boughs
Enchant me with their shining spell,
And in a language all their own
The lovely Christmas story tells.

O fir tree dark, o fir tree dear,
I feel the wings of angels near!

It was Christmas Eve and I was four years old. I remember the story well because my parents recounted it every Christmas for about 40 years. We were visiting my aunt and it was dark, probably about 7:00 P.M. but to a kid, night is night. My parents wouldn't leave to go home and I constantly interrupted their conversations to tell them it was time to leave...again and again, all the adults ignored me. Finally, when I couldn't take it any more, I stormed into the kitchen and hollered, "If we miss Santa Claus, I'm gonna be really pissed off!"
